Does this baby have Duarte's Galactosemia? If so, the mother needs help from
a wise physician, a nutritionist and a laboratory as this type of
galactosemia is on a continuum. Some babies need no dietary restrictions
while others need monitoring of blood levels in order to figure how just how
much breastfeeding and how much human milk substitute that baby needs to
stay healthy.
